London Congestion Charge Savings
3rd February 2011
If your vehicle is ‘Electrically Propelled’ (an EV) or is a recognised Plug-in Hybrid Electric Vehicle (a PHEV), or is a ‘Greener Vehicle’ that emits 100g/km or less of CO2 and meets the Euro 5 standard for air quality, you can obtain a 100% discount from the London Congestion Charge.
